Mrs. Kitty Allen, 79, of Distant, passed away December 25, 1964 in the Armstrong County Memorial Hospital, where she had been a patient for eight days. Mrs. Allen had been in poor health the past year.

She was born December 6, 1885 in Mahoning Township, Armstrong County the daughter of Adam and Mary E. Holben Wells.

She was married to Harry G. Allen, who died in 1928. Mrs. Allen was a member of the Church of God in Distant.

Surviving are six sons and two daughters:
Von T. Allen - Distant
Mrs. Paul (Juliet) McDowell - St. Albans, W Virgina
Wade W Allen, Paul S Allen, Harry W Allen, Joseph A Allen, Mrs. Harold (Esther) Myers and John B Allen, all of Distant.

25 grandchildren, 30 great grandchildren and two brothers, George Wells of Distant and Joseph Wells, of Creekside. One daughter preceded her in death.

Services were held at the Church of God on December 28, 1964 with the Rev. Jack Winland officiating. Burial was in the Oakland Cemetery, Distant. Arrangement were made by John E. Riess Funeral Home, New Bethlehem.
